Regulatory Status and Licensing
One of the key factors in determining the legitimacy of a forex platform is its regulatory compliance. A properly regulated platform operates under the oversight of financial authorities, which ensures that it follows strict guidelines to protect traders. As of now, there is no clear evidence that LiteFinance is registered with any major financial regulator, such as the FCA (UK), CySEC (Cyprus), or ASIC (Australia). This absence of regulation may be a red flag for some investors.
